NIST
In response to the accelerating set of security risks and threats to critical infrastructure sectors, the NIST Cybersecurity Framework (NIST CSF) provides a policy framework of computer security guidance for public and private sector organizations to assess and improve their ability to prevent, detect, and respond to cyber-attacks.
Resilia
In today’s world, the big question for all organizations is not, will they be victims of a cyber attack, but when? Next, the issue becomes what can they do to recognize the threat as quickly as possible, minimize the damage and take steps to prevent future attacks. Known as Cyber Resilience, this approach is the ability for an organization to resist, respond and recover from attacks that will impact the information they require to do business. Resilia, the latest offering by AXELOS, trains people on how to maximize Cyber Resilience throughout their own organizations.
